Evert Jan Baerends és catedràtic de la Universitat Lliure d’Amsterdam i de la Universitat de Ciència i Tecnologia de Pohang de Corea del Sud. És un dels impulsors de l’Amsterdam Density Functional Program System, la teoria que ha revolucionat el camp de la química teòrica i computacional moderna. La importància de la densitat electrònica es va fer patent l’any 1964, quan Walter Kohn (Premi Nobel 1998) va demostrar que totes les propietats de les molècules es poden caracteritzar a partir del coneixement de la densitat. Ha assistit al Girona Seminar, convidat per l’Institut de Química Computacional de la UdG

En este trabajo se ha estudiado la aceptación por parte de los alumnos del uso del Portafolios como una estrategia para la evaluación y el aprendizaje de diferentes asignaturas que imparte el Área de Química Analítica en la Universidad de Jaén en tres titulaciones: Licenciaturas en Ciencias Químicas y en Ciencias Ambientales, e Ingeniería Técnica Industrial (Química Industrial). En estas asignaturas se han llevado a cabo diferentes Actividades Académicamente Dirigidas que han sido incorporadas en un Portafolios. Las encuestas de satisfación realizadas a los alumnos indican que éstos están bastantes satisfechos con el uso de estas herramientas de aprendizaje

The first protective activities of historical and archaeological heritage in the province of Girona (Catalonia, Spain), although some earlier precedents, were produced from the third decade of the nineteenth century. These arose as a reaction to this terrible destruction suffered as a result of the introduction of the liberal state and the disappearance of several regular orders. Preservationists actions were carried out by some pseudo-public entities, which acted at the request of local authorities. These entities include the the Diputación Arqueológica, the Sociedad de Amigos del País and the Comisión de Monumentos. These corporations, with significant human and economic constraints, began activities as important as the beginning of the excavations of the site of Ampurias, the formation of a provincial museum in Girona and the restoration of the monastery of Ripoll.

The research has explored the reality of generational renewal in agriculture in order to understand the entry process, the agricultural practices of young people and their attitudes toward a new agrosocial paradigm. The methodology combined qualitative and quantitative techniques based on a comparative analysis between Southern Ontario (Canada) and Catalonia (Spain). The first result is that the pathway to become a farmer is a process consisting of different phases where each profile shows different needs and abilities. The second result verifies how the practices and attitudes of young people vary depending on the family origin. The thesis also analyzes the most relevant results in policy terms. Finally the research shows the reality of an emerging group of young farmers who put in practice a new agrosocial paradigm. This group is made up by continuers and newcomers and we have called them "New peasantry".
